Como faço para exibir o valor de uma célula em uma célula de outra planilha?

Como faço para exibir o valor de uma célula em uma célula de outra planilha?

Gostaria de construir uma planilha com várias planilhas. A primeira folha é a página principal de 'trabalho'. As planilhas adicionais seriam filtros de dados encontrados na primeira planilha. Na primeira planilha, em várias linhas (e em várias colunas, embora eu pudesse tornar a coluna padrão), há uma lista de rotinas. Da mesma forma, na primeira planilha também estão listagens de opções de menus, templates, etc. O que eu quero fazer é criar outra planilha que apenas exiba as rotinas em uma coluna, as opções de menu em outra, os templates em uma terceira etc. Gostaria que esta segunda planilha fosse mantida automaticamente para que se alguém adicionar/editar/excluir uma rotina, opção de menu, modelo na primeira planilha, ela seja automaticamente adicionada/editada/removida da segunda planilha. Isso é possível? O que acontece com as células da primeira planilha se um usuário adicionar/editar/excluir informações na segunda planilha?

Obrigado, Fred

Responder1

A maneira mais simples e robusta de fazer isso é tratar os dados da 1ª aba como uma tabela de banco de dados.

Comece transformando os dados em uma tabela do Excel, pois isso ajuda muito.

A maneira mais fácil de prosseguir é usar o complemento Microsoft PowerQuery. Isso permite extrair dados de muitas fontes e transformá-los instantaneamente. Nesse caso, você pode usar a tabela da primeira planilha como fonte de dados para as outras planilhas. Sempre que a 1ª planilha for atualizada, basta atualizar a consulta de dados (um único botão) e todas as demais tabelas serão atualizadas. Essas tabelas podem ser filtradas conforme necessário.

Se alguém alterar uma das tabelas downstream, a alteração será substituída na próxima atualização dos dados. A atualização pode ser automatizada, se necessário.

informação relacionada